The door should be 1-01 but entering the 01 in the ID Label box or the Door Schedule Worksheet will not work and the door number reverts to 03. Quote Link to comment
0 Ramon PG Posted January 25 Author Share Posted January 25 (edited) Finally figured out. It had to do the the Manage Sequence Filter. You have to be careful that only the appropriate layer is selected. I had not selected the 2-Floor Layout and the numbering was operating on 1-Floor Layer also and you cannot have two doors with the same "Value", eg. 1-1 and 2-1 is not possible w/o the proper filter.
